Product Review
Omelets, crepes, and pancakes slide right out of this 10-inch skillet, thanks to the sloped sides and Teflon Platinum Pro nonstick finish. The slick finish also means little or no fat is needed for cooking, and cleanup is as quick as wiping the pan out with a sponge. Farberware makes sure the cooking is also comfortable, by inserting a soft-touch, silicone-enhanced grip in the middle of the stainless-steel handle. The handle is riveted for strength, and features a hanging hole that allows the pan to be kept within easy reach. Millennium cookware, Farberware's premier series, is constructed of superior quality 18/10 stainless steel that encapsulates a thick core of aluminum in the base. One of the best conductors of heat, aluminum spreads and retains the heat evenly, eliminating hotspots that can burn delicate foods. Suitable for induction stovetops and oven-safe to 400 degrees F, Millennium maintains its gleaming finish best if washed by hand. --Ann Bieri
